Plymouth Airport Fun Day: Sun., Sept. 5, rain date Sept. 6. We will play a big part so we need lots of volunteers. Two air shows; static displays, including the Terrafugia roadable aircraft and probably a CAP plane; spectacular R/C plane demos; golf ball drop; helicopter and plane rides; soda bottle rockets for the kids; food vendors; raffles for a ride on the Collings bombers, R/C plane, trip to the Islands. Most of the profits to benefit a local food pantry and American Legion Post 40, whose meeting place was destroyed by flooding this spring. Besides us, the Legion, Alpha-1, Aero Club, HeliOps, Ryan Rotors, Women in Aviation, Wingbusters and the Airport are combining for this event.
We will have a command post at the corner of the Admin building. Among other things, we will do crowd control, help kids build & launch soda bottle rockets, help Wingbusters at their tent with flight simulators and even answer phones. The Aero Club will provide lunch for the volunteers.
I plan to group everyone into teams and rotate the teams so people aren't stuck doing the same thing all day. There are two shows planned, one at 11:30 and another at 2. Nothing spectacular, mostly fly-bys, but the R/C demonstrations should be very interesting. On the schedule is a jet more than 8 ft long that goes more than 100mph. The Lee Gull also is unbelievable -- smoke and all.
Should be a fun time. I think any cadet or senior who comes will be glad they did. FYI, CAP will retain command & control of all CAP personnel but teams may be assigned to help under direction of others, such as helping the Aero Club or Legion park cars or Airport personnel keeping the crowd back during the airshows.
